Are you capable of hurting your child? How about your good friends? Are they? If you knew, or even suspected, that a friend's child was being abused, what would you do? These questions, which are at the heart of LITTLE DISASTERS, are not as black-and-white as they seem. As the novel points out, they can be very difficult to answer sometimes.
Although I wouldn't really call LITTLE DISASTERS a page-turner, I did find it compelling and engrossing. The characters are complex and mostly sympathetic. I felt for them all, even the ones I didn't like all that much. Although the plot was fairly predictable, I actually did not see the final reveal coming, which is a good thing since I read so many of these kinds of novels. In the end, then, I quite liked LITTLE DISASTERS and will definitely look for more from this author.
